Governor LePage Undermines Maine’s Green-Building Economy, Sets Back Sustainable Forestry

New Executive Order Promotes Unsustainably-Harvested Wood 

NEW YORK–(ENEWSPF)–December 12, 2011.  Maine’s Governor, Paul LePage, signed an Executive Order last week permitting the use of unsustainably-harvested wood in the construction of green buildings. LePage’s action undermines the state’s growing green building and sustainable forestry industries, according to the Natural Resources Defense Council.
